#304465 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#304465 is composed of 18.8% red, 26.7%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.5% cyan, 32.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 60.4% black. It has a hue angle of 217.4 degrees, a saturation of 35.6% and a lightness of 29.2%. #304465 color hex could be obtained by blending #6088ca with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#304465 color description : Very dark desaturated blue.
#304465 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#304465 has RGB values of R:48, G:68,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0.33, Y:0,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 3163237.
